Family Medical

Free or heavily discounted medical for civilians is slightly complicated but still better than the NHS. Theres a medicare-surcharge to cover it. Defence members are exempt but if your dependants don’t earn enough annually you may get a reduced tax refund as some will be clawed back by ATO to cover your partners med contributions liability. Aus citizens are encouraged to take out private health cover on top, in doing so their levi is reduced.

Some tips:

  • If you are posted to Darwin, dependants registered with veterans medical group near the CBD will get 100% back every time through adffamilyhealth.com and their medicare-rebate even if they used their $800 annual allowance. (not including prescriptions)
  • The use of bulk-billing facilities in all states can work out to be free
  • Dental tourism is becoming popular, you can go to Bali for 7+ days, stay in a 5 star hotel on the beach. While there get treatment. The total cost including treatment, flights, accommodation, food and drink can be less than it would just getting the same 1-3 hour treatment in Melbourne, Sydney or Brisbane. (Maybe use an RLLT for a holiday and get treatments while there)
  • Defence health and navy health offer defence family discounted policies on private cover. There is usually a rep at the new Lateral welcome days
  • canstar.com.au/health-insurance is a helpful comparison site

I hear if you plan to have children in Australia, it pays dividend to have private cover to ensure the best treatment and private room post labour.

Warning! I have also heard more than one tale of private health not delivering the right or agreed cover for dental. Often charging for it in peoples 1st few years of policy, then stating it is not effective until 2nd or 3rd year when a claim is made.  Read the fine print!

Life Insurance

Getting cover for defence risks can be hard, but lifebroker.com have good rates for larger policies. There is a lengthy phone call to go through. They also send you off for a free blood test, but its worth it.

I insure myself for $2 million for what other companies wanted for a few hundred thousand in cover.

Note: If your ADF role is going to be low risk, maybe a comparison site search may be more beneficial.
